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
716969415 65422267611 13841
647778 6252
647778 6252
8527 150306787 58646
All about undefined
Interested in learning more?
647778 6252
8527 150306787 58646
See more
5559834772 134351 0030
037517 04 72
See more
34158475385 974365272
8812251 193 444728
See more